This venue is situated in Hadleigh.
The venue is not on a road with a steep gradient.
The nearest mainline Railway Station is Ipswich.
There is a bus stop within 150m (164yds) of the venue.
This venue does not have its own car park.
There is a car park for public use within 200m (approx).
The name of the car park is Magdalen Road Car Park.
The car park is located opposite the venue.
On street marked Blue Badge bays are not available.
Clearly signed and/or standard on street marked bays are available.
Standard marked parking bays are located to the side of the venue.
There is not a designated drop off point.
This information is for the entrance located at the front of the building.
There is not level access to the service.
The bell is in a suitable position to allow wheelchair users to gain access.
The main doors open away from you (push).
The doors are single width.
The doors are heavy.
The door opening is 90cm (2ft 11in) wide.
There are steps to access this area/service.
The steps are located in front of the entrance.
There are 2 steps to the area/service.
The steps are clearly marked.
The steps are deep.
